Hello! I am a Licensed Clinical Social Worker. i have 6 and a half years experience. I graduated with my Master's Degree in Social at at the University of Kansas in 2017. Since graduation I have worked in corrections with incarcerated youth and have worked inpatient acute care with at risk youth. I also have experience working with juveniles diagnosed with autism. Throughout my practice my primary focus has been on trauma, depression/anxiety, and anger.

What can clients expect to take away from sessions with you?

First sessions with me are about a prospective client and I deciding if we are a good fit. I am a firm believer in the importance of the therapeutic relationship. Often times getting to know one another begins with you the client identifying or exploring your need for therapy followed by my determining if your need is within my scope of practice. Afterward, I typically discuss my background and give you opportunity to ask about my experiences and decide if you would like to work with me.

Explain to clients what areas you feel are your biggest strengths.

I feel my greatest strength as a therapist is my ability to ensure a client feels heard and my outside the box thinking which allows for clients to be full participants in their therapy.

My treatment methods

Cognitive Behavioral (CBT)

I am an LGBTQ+ friendly therapist who has used CBT to help clients with a wide range of issues to include anxiety and depression, autism, navigating sexual identity, anger, and more. My primary focus is on helping clients develop a more positive narrative as it relates to self concept with the intention of identifying otherwise unperceived choices and outcomes. I am also a trauma informed therapist and have helped clients with traumatic experiences develop positive strengths based narratives to help them regain a sense of empowerment.

Mindfulness-Based Therapy

I have utilized a mindfulness based approach to help reactive clients create space in which to be present and find productive ways to engage with stressful situations.
